Keith Miller Painting charges by the job rather than hourly. A typical interior room (bedroom or living room, walls and trim) runs between $400 and $800 depending on wall condition, trim detail, and paint quality selected. Full exterior house repaints for a standard single-story home range from $2,500 to $5,000; two-story homes typically fall in the $4,000 to $7,000 range. These figures account for surface prep, primer where needed, and two coats of quality exterior paint. Trim-only work and accent walls cost less, usually $150 to $400 per room. Verify current pricing by contacting the business directly, as material costs fluctuate.
Preparation is included in all quotes. Miller pressure-washes exterior surfaces, fills and sands holes or damaged drywall, caulks gaps, and uses drop cloths to protect flooring and furnishings. Customers can choose paint quality; premium exterior paints (ten-year warranty) cost more than standard acrylics but reduce repainting frequency.
Oklahoma City has both large multi-crew operations and independent painters. Larger shops like Sherwin-Williams contractor networks often charge 15 to 20 percent more for comparable work but can start jobs faster because they deploy multiple crews. They suit homeowners who prioritize speed and have larger budgets. Keith Miller Painting works better for homeowners who are flexible on timing, want direct communication with the person doing the work, and prefer lower overhead costs reflected in pricing.
Independent painters in Oklahoma City vary widely. Some, like those operating through TaskRabbit or Angi's List, may lack insurance or have minimal background verification. Keith Miller Painting's single-operator structure trades scheduling flexibility for consistent quality control, since one person performs all stages rather than handing off to crew members.

Contact Keith Miller Painting to schedule an in-person estimate. He visits the home, walks through areas to be painted, assesses surface condition, discusses color preferences and paint quality, and provides a written quote typically within 24 hours. No deposit is required to hold an estimate; once the homeowner approves the quote, a deposit (usually 30 to 50 percent) secures the project start date. The balance is due upon completion. Timeline expectations are set during the estimate conversation based on current workload.
